Job Responsibilities

The work takes place at Barsebäck, a nuclear facility that has been closed for many years. The large and extensive work of demolishing the facility is now underway, and we need to expand our team with more employees. You will work closely with competent colleagues from whom you will gain a lot, as we care about helping and developing each other. Currently, we consist of about 65 employees who together deliver various forms of service to the customer.

In the role of service staff in decontamination and service, you will work with the following tasks:

  • Decontamination
  • Demolition work
  • Other tasks assigned by the manager

Qualifications

  • Requirement is that you are at least 18 years old.
  • Requirement for a B driver's license
  • We are looking for someone with previous experience in service work
  • Previous experience in nuclear facilities, demolition/decontamination, as well as training/certificates in: Forklift training, Radiation Protection Technology § 7, is highly meritorious.
  • It is important that you master the Swedish and English languages in both speech and writing.

Since the work is performed at nuclear facilities, a medical examination, drug test, and background check (Police § 14) will be conducted.

Other

The position is a permanent full-time employment, with an initial probationary period of 6 months. Working hours are scheduled during the day but may vary. Salary is set according to collective agreements and industry experience.
